Seattle's own Thaddeus David released his debut solo LP early last week once again showcasing the Northwest's budding hip-hop scene. On Trapital Trill , David draws in features and production from fellow up 'n comers Nacho Picasso, Avatar Young Blaze, DJ Semaj and Keyboard Kid to give us an original and encompassing look at the region's sound. While the feel is undeniably west coast, this project helps distinguish and define Seattle's emerging scene. This project is a perfect dose of laid-back music for your lazy Sunday. The Northwest hip-hop scene has truly blossomed in the last few years, giving us some of the most talented young emcees west of the Mississippi. Seattle's Thaddeus David , of the emerging State of the Artist and The Moor Gang rap collectives, is a prime example of the growing niche. Last week, the talented up 'n comer dropped the second single off his upcoming solo LP.
